Off-grid point to point (Not Mesh) Bluetooth Coded PHY SOS system with AES-256 encryption with a range of 1km+ all on your android phone. Fully architected and coded by Gemini 3 Pro AI.
Flutter application designed to interface with Bluetooth 5.0 Long Range (LE Coded PHY) devices. This project uses a hybrid architecture, leveraging Java-based Android Bluetooth APIs via jnigen to access low-level PHY settings.
Long-range Bluetooth bridge for a Xiaomi MiFlora plant sensor using BGM220 Explorer Kit with LE Coded PHY.
Bluetooth Low Energy (BLE) project running on the Silicon Labs BGM220 Explorer Kit. It demonstrates bidirectional BLE communication using the LE Coded PHY (Bluetooth 5 Long Range feature) for extended broadcast and connection range.
BGM220 explorer kit application reads ambient light data from a Mikroe Light 5 Click Board (based on the OPT4041 sensor) and broadcasts the measurements using long-range Bluetooth LE Coded PHY (125k).
